    In the 12 years since it was founded by entrepreneur and chemist Dr. Michael Crouch, Integrate has developed a number of software systems designed to manage chemical and geographical data. Crouch comes to the business with an impressive background: He has 30 years experience in analyzing and managing environmental data and founded a laboratory that became one of the first to qualify for the Federal Contract Laboratory Program to analyze data from Superfund sites. In 1990, he struck out on his own by founding Integrate.

    The company's flagship product is TerraBase, an environmental database system introduced in 1997 that the company offers as an application service provider. TerraBase allows clients to access data over a secure Web site.

    Using TerraBase, clients may see aerial photos of their facilities along with related chemistry and geological data. They may access this data in seconds, regardless of their computer or operating system. "They can look at hundreds of megabytes of information over a normal modem," says Crouch.

    The information can be easily shared with select individuals such as engineers, consultants or lawyers. "Whoever has permission can access all or part of the data, wherever they are, and that's a big deal," says Crouch. He adds that while numerous companies provide scientific data management services, very few, if any, provide a Web-enabled application.

    Integrate has carved out a niche in the environmental information management industry, which is clearly on the rise. A recent study by Boston-based market research firm BTI Consulting Group Inc. says the environmental management information systems industry will reach $6 billion by 2005 and is growing at 35% per year.

    Integrate's piece of the pie is relatively small, but Crouch is confident his company will grow along with the industry. The company was recently valued at $25 million and he expects to increase it's market value to $100 million over the next two years.

    Early this year, Integrate's growth prompted Crouch to raise venture capital for the first time since the company was founded. Integrate used the funds to move its software to the Web, build a data center, purchase the powerful servers that run TerraBase and begin an aggressive sales and marketing campaign.

    Crouch says the company raised $2 million of it's $5 million goal. "We're in the growth phase right now," says Crouch.
